Skip to content

GC Crash #116086

Open
Open
GC Crash#116086
@sleushunou

Description

@sleushunou

Description

I see several crashes in Sentry (net8-iOS app) related to GC.
GC settings: MONO_GC_PARAMS=mode=pause:20

StackTrace:

OS Version: iOS 18.5 (22F76)
Report Version: 104

Exception Type: EXC_BAD_ACCESS (SIGSEGV)
Exception Codes: SEGV_NOOP at 0x0000000000000028
Crashed Thread: 9

Application Specific Information:
Exception 1, Code 1, Subcode 40 >
KERN_INVALID_ADDRESS at 0x28.

Thread 9 Crashed:
0 Gambino.IOS 0x20323c97c simple_par_nursery_serial_scan_object (sgen-scan-object.h:98)
1 Gambino.IOS 0x2032338c8 scan_card_table_for_block (sgen-marksweep.c:2601)
2 Gambino.IOS 0x20321afe8 major_scan_card_table (sgen-marksweep.c:2683)
3 Gambino.IOS 0x2032130f8 job_scan_major_card_table (sgen-gc.c:1497)
4 Gambino.IOS 0x2032436a4 thread_func (sgen-thread-pool.c:204)
5 libsystem_pthread.dylib 0x43550b340 _pthread_start

Reproduction Steps

no steps

Expected behavior

no crash

Actual behavior

app crashes

Regression?

no crashes in xamarin

Known Workarounds

no Workarounds

Configuration

MONO_GC_PARAMS=mode=pause:20

Other information

No response

Metadata

Metadata

Assignees

No one assigned

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ions